TensorFlow: One of the most popular frameworks for building AI agents is TensorFlow, developed by Google. TensorFlow is an open-source library that provides a comprehensive set of tools for building machine learning models. With TensorFlow, developers can easily create neural networks, train models, and deploy them to production environments. TensorFlow's flexibility and scalability make it an ideal choice for developing cutting-edge AI agents that can handle complex tasks with ease.

PyTorch: PyTorch is another powerful framework that is gaining traction in the AI community. Developed by Facebook, PyTorch is known for its dynamic computation graph, which allows developers to define and modify neural networks on the fly. This flexibility makes PyTorch well-suited for developing AI agents that need to adapt to changing environments and tasks. Additionally, PyTorch's strong support for GPU acceleration makes it a popular choice for training large-scale AI models.

OpenAI Gym: For developers looking to build AI agents for reinforcement learning tasks, OpenAI Gym is an indispensable tool. OpenAI Gym provides a collection of environments that developers can use to train and test their AI agents using reinforcement learning algorithms. With OpenAI Gym, developers can easily experiment with different environments and algorithms to create AI agents that excel in a variety of tasks, such as playing video games or controlling robotic arms.

BERT: Bidirectional Encoder Representations from Transformers (BERT) is a state-of-the-art framework for natural language processing tasks. Developed by Google, BERT is a pre-trained model that can be fine-tuned for a wide range of NLP applications, such as question answering, sentiment analysis, and language translation. BERT's ability to understand context and nuance in language makes it an essential tool for developing AI agents that can process and generate text with human-like fluency.
